ST. MICHAELS, ARIZONA QUICK STATSCounty: Apache
Elevation: 6746 feet
Land Area: 3.83 square miles
Population Density: 339 people per square mile
Races (City): American Indian (92.0%), White Non-Hispanic (6.6%), Hispanic (2.2%), Two or more races (1.0%), Other race (0.8%)
Ancestries (City): German (2.2%), Irish (1.5%), Scotch-Irish (1.2%)
Nearest city with pop. 50,000+: Rio Rancho, NM (139.0 miles , pop. 51,765)
Nearest city with pop. 200,000+: Albuquerque, NM (145.2 miles , pop. 448,607)
Nearest city with pop. 1,000,000+: Phoenix, AZ (224.9 miles , pop. 1,321,045)
Nearest cities: Window Rock, AZ (1.4 miles ), Tse Bonito, NM (1.9 miles ), Fort Defiance, AZ (2.4 miles ), Rock Springs, NM (3.9 miles ), Sawmill, AZ (4.1 miles ), Navajo, NM (4.2 miles ), Yah-ta-hey, NM (4.2 miles ), Nakaibito, NM (4.3 miles )
St. Michaels Compared to State Average: Median house value significantly below state average. Black race population percentage significantly below state average. Hispanic race population percentage significantly below state average. Median age significantly below state average. Foreign-born population percentage significantly below state average. Renting percentage significantly below state average. Institutionalized population percentage above state average. Number of college students below state average.
ST. MICHAELS, ARIZONA EDUCATION FACTSHigh school or higher: 71.70%
Bachelor’s degree or higher: 20.30%
Graduate or professional degree: 9.90%
